GoToAssist is ranked 25th in Remote Access while TeamViewer is ranked 1st in Remote Access with 84 reviews. GoToAssist is rated 9.0, while TeamViewer is rated 8.6. The top reviewer of GoToAssist writes "Has the ability to change the way that the client works to a service so that we can get a little bit deeper into the operating system". On the other hand, the top reviewer of TeamViewer writes "Solid cross-platform remote control, but with kludgy central management and some serious feature issues on macOS". GoToAssist is most compared with LogMeIn Rescue, Microsoft Remote Desktop Services, GoToMyPC, LogMeIn Pro and Splashtop Remote Support, whereas TeamViewer is most compared with TeamViewer Tensor, Microsoft Remote Desktop Services, Parallels Access, ISL Online and LogMeIn Central.
